I met 3 year old Vianey “Lilly” Salazar back in December. She won the photo contest KidFash Magazine did in order to select 6 models to be photographed by me for my very first fashion editorial that debuted in Issue 5!

Lilly was so much fun to work with that I decided I wanted to do a private photo shoot with her.

I am pretty sure Lilly enjoyed the photo shoot just as much as I did. As a ten year old photographer, it’s easy for me to relate to and connect with children, because, well, I am a child too! I make a point to play with my clients and have fun; this makes the photo shoot a memorable one. My clients often say, it feels more like a “playdate” than a photoshoot.


Lilly is bilingual, has the biggest, most beautiful smile and started modeling just a few weeks after her third birthday. While most kids are playing in the sandbox, Lilly spends a lot of her time modeling for clothing brands like Izzy Be Clothing out of California. Lilly has also been featured by other brands such as Osh Kosh and Tooby Doo.

During my photo shoots, I like to stop and show my clients some of the photos I’ve taken just to see their reaction. I often find, with children, they tend to be really intrigued when looking at the photos. When I asked Lilly’s mom, what does Lilly love most about modeling, she said, “The pictures! She loves to take pictures and she loves to see herself in the pictures!” It’s my hope that the entire experience will inspire her to believe in herself and follow her dreams. I am so happy that she started already! Why wait?


I was Lilly’s age when I picked up the camera for the very first time. I was 7 years old when I started my photography business. Before I turned 9 years old, I photographed three weddings, several runway fashion events, numerous private clients and the 44th President of the United States, Barack Obama. Even though I still enjoy photographing adults, flowers and landscapes, my focus is on children.
